Origins and Family

Pyotr Saltykov was born in Nikolskoye[2]. Recorded date of birth include December 11, 1698[3], 1697[11], and 1698[12]. His father was Semyon Andreievich Saltykov[13]. His mother was Q138505123[14].

Career and Affiliations

Recorded occupations include statesperson[6], military officer[7], politician[8], and military personnel[9]. Pyotr Saltykov held the position of mayor of Moscow[20].

Recognition

Awards received include Knight of the Order of St. Alexander Nevsky[21], a grade of an order[28], in Russian Empire[29]; Order of the White Eagle[22], an order[30], in Polish–Lithuanian Commonwealth[31], founded in 1705[32]; Order of St. Andrew[23], an order[33], in Russian Empire[34], founded in 1698[35]; and Gold Sword for Bravery[24], a weapon of honor[36], in Russian Empire[37], founded in 1720[38].

Personal Life

Pyotr Saltykov was married to Praskovya Saltykova[15]. Children include Ivan Saltykov[16], a military officer[39], 1730–1805[40], of Russian Empire[41], awarded the Knight of the Order of St. Alexander Nevsky[42]; Anastasiya Saltykova[17]; and Catherine Saltykova[18], a salonnière[43], 1743–1817[44], of Russian Empire[45], awarded the Order of Saint Catherine[46].

Death and Burial

Pyotr Saltykov died on December 26, 1772[5]. He passed away in Marfino[4].
